Number of Turtles Option
You can now add up to five turtles to the turtle gadget. If you already have the turtle gadget installed, you should see that he/she has a new friend.
The next feature I will be adding is the ability to change colors. I’m going to work on the behavior of the turtles too. I’d like them to be able to get tired and full. It would also be nice if they could move around without user interaction. Your suggestions are welcomed.
